Yakovlev Yak-36

 

Attack aircraft Yak-36, created by Soviet designers, the first prototype of the Soviet Union, which has a system of vertical takeoff. This machine had planned to use on aircraft carriers.

History of the attack aircraft Yak-36

The project began at the end of 50-ies in the design bureau Yakovlev. The main task was to develop an effective vertical take-off system. To implement these tasks in reality, engines like the TR-R-19-300 were developed. Originally it was planned to use two data of the engine with thrust in 3200 kgf and one marching power in 900 kgf. In parallel with this option, two more projects were developed with different arrangement of lifting installations. As a result of improvements, the designers received a new design of the aircraft, which was designated as "product B", and later Yak-36. At this time, the UK created a similar aircraft, but with a different arrangement of lifting equipment. The project was headed by S.G. Mordvinov with the support of engineer OA Sidorov.

For the first time in the air Yak-36 1964 year rose in the summer, but the flight began and ended with a running mileage. There was a vertical take-off, as designers could not accurately predict how the car will behave in such a flight. Soviet VTOL birthday is March 24 66 years since this day attack aircraft Yak-36 performed the first vertical take-off and flying a circle, and then made a prosperous vertical landing.

The general public is presented in a new car 67 year in the aviation parade in Domodedovo. Then the wings of the aircraft were fitted dummies possible weapons, it was done because of the light-duty machine. In the future, engineers have finalized a set of systems of ground attack that resulted in the receipt of such aircraft as the Yak-38. It should also be noted that based on the Yak-36 has developed many different versions. And the most important thing was that the Soviet designers have gained experience in creating aircraft with vertical takeoff.

Design features of the Yak-36

With the lifting and installation of the main engines on the apparatus needed to install the jet rudders. They had a great draft, one of them was located on the bar for the machine frame. This arrangement rudders help to keep the aircraft in hover. Propulsion motors were placed in front of the body, and their nozzles to be displayed on the center of gravity of the machine. To facilitate the work of the pilot's rudder is controlled automatically by the system. For ramp-up after lifting the machine performed turn the nozzles in a horizontal plane.

Due to this configuration of the power plant constructors were used bicycle landing gear. The chassis consisted of three pillars. Front support had driven one wheel and two rear support - on two wheels each. The machine frame is made of semi-monocoque scheme. Wings fitted with flaps spar. The innovation was to improve the ejection system in emergency situations. The evacuation was carried automatic pilot without his participation. There was a automatic control of the aircraft at near-zero rates.

For the tests, four Yak-36 aircraft were built, each to fulfill certain tasks. The first apparatus was used to test the strength of the structure, the second specimen performed tests for vertical take-off and landing. The third Yak-36 crashed during testing, it was during the landing that the chassis system broke down. Prior to the accident, he worked on the efficiency of the jet wheels. Due to these tests, it was possible to organize the optimal operation of jet rudders and to stabilize the machine on the hovering regime. The fourth car was used directly for flight tests.

Deck attack, the prototype of the first production aircraft with vertical takeoff and landing Yak 38. The idea of ​​creating a vehicle with vertical take-off was first implemented as a helicopter, but to build the aircraft with such capabilities failed. The matter was put in motion at the end of 1940 years after the appearance of jet engines. The first steps in the construction of such a device in 1947 year did engineer KV Szulik, the author received a patent for his invention. Later it was used in the English VTOL Harrier * * and domestic UC and UC 36 38.
